
Unveiling Sigma: A New Era in Camera Branding
The world of camera branding is entering an exciting chapter with the recent rebranding of Sigma by Stockholm Design Lab. This holistic approach emphasizes the importance of visual identity consistency, aiming to reaffirm Sigma's reputation as a leading manufacturer in the photographic world.
Navigating the Depths of Brand Identity
Brand identity is a powerful tool that encapsulates a company's mission and vision in visual form. Sigma’s new branding strategy aims to communicate clarity and precision—attributes that resonate deeply with photography enthusiasts and professionals alike. The design process engaged not only logos and colors but also the overall customer experience, reinforcing Sigma's mission through a cohesive visual representation.
